I'd like to have a companion of any gender or race that is deceptively charming, arrogant, a bit of a scoundrel on the outside.. but a complete and utter wreck on the inside, a person that has been completely broken.

Someone that is hiding a tragedy that has completely consumed them, but it's consumed so much of who they were and been buried so deep, left so much hatred and anger behind, that they're incapable of even registering it as a problem.

They're so incapable of coping with their problems that they hide behind a facade of false smiles and charming misdirection - A mask that they've been living behind long enough that they've become incapable of dealing with their internal turmoil.

Underneath the mask of deceptive happiness and humorous distractions, there's bitterness, burning hatred and impotent rage. So much negative emotion just twisted up inside of them that they barely have any scrap of humanity left inside, so completely broken that they have no idea how to fix themselves and move on.

Their personality would be, as I said, outwardly deceptive - Charming and funny and arrogant - but they would be prone to outbursts of pure rage if they're confronted with their problems, or something particularly brutal occurs that they disagree with. Not the kind of character that would break down and cry, but the kind of character that would have violent outbursts.

Their general outlook on the world would likely be one of contempt - Seeing all the weakness and incompetence may remind them of their own problems - but they would see the pleasures to be had in it also. Drink, gambling, women(or men). They would have little to no honour, no sense of duty or responsibility.

Despite their self-loathing and bitterness - They would have a relatively kind heart and, should the need arise, they protect the truly innocent or defenseless. They would disapprove of generally exploiting the weak, acts of random, needless violence would enrage them and wanton slaughter would make them likely to kill you.

They would approve of manipulations, charm, wit and a generally ruckus attitude. They would completely support you for saving the lives of defenseless innocents and smaller acts of random kindness(like sparing a few coins to someone who's in a tight spot). Generally helping the weak or defenseless would put you in their good books.
